You will part of a small team that has built and scaled a website that attracts millions of people, has over 2 billion monthly page-views and is considered one of the world’s largest internet forums. We are continually growing and are hence challenged daily to scale our infrastructure.
An ideal candidate must be highly motivated, have a keen interest in Internet technology, a love of open source software (WE DO!), and a fanatical attention to detail. Not only will you work to directly influence infrastructure design and implementation, you’ll work along side our developers to help improve our system design, security and user experience.
Candidates with prior experience working on a high profile, large scale consumer facing websites will be highly valued.
• 5+ years of experience with Linux system administration. (Debian or RHEL preferred).
• Deep and current knowledge of all aspects of MySQL, including hardware sizing, replication, tuning, query profiling, and other DBA duties.
• Strong Networking experience – TCP/IP, Subnets, routing and switching. Must be able to troubleshoot at the packet level.
• A deep understanding of traffic load balancing using either software or hardware load balancers.
• Ability to script in a high level scripting language (Perl and bash are preferred). Should have a strong foundation in OO Design.
• Strong and current working knowledge of modern x86 based server hardware.
• Strong understanding of software and hardware RAID with Linux.
• Experience building Linux kernels and troubleshooting kernel issues.
• Experience with high traffic web servers running apache or lighttpd.
• Experience with DNS setup and management.
• Kernel and application performance tuning and profiling.
• Experience using Source code version control software (subversion, git, cvs).
• Experience with collocated servers.
• Willing to participate in a 24x7 on-call rotation.
